Comments (5)It says it's an engineered product, which isn't a bad thing. Engineered wood is pieced together and then will have a more attractive veneer top layer. Engineered wood tends to be harder and more stable and can stand up well to harsh and fluctuating weather conditions. I don't think that particular door is the right look on your elevation.
